Caddi
Caddi, Inc.
Agent that discovers repetitive back-office work, learns it from a screenshare, and automates it across the tools a firm already uses.
Key features
- Automatic Process Discovery: Reads the systems a firm already uses and surfaces the most repetitive jobs with volume and confidence scores, so nobody has to guess what to automate first.
- Record-to-Code Training: An employee screenshares and narrates a workflow once, and Caddi converts that recording into an API-driven hybrid agent with the rules it captured.
- Loop Studio and Loopy: A chat and studio interface where staff start sessions, ask what to automate, inspect the loop diagram, and question any past run in plain language.
- 150+ Native Integrations: Runs inside Clio, Salesforce, Microsoft 365, NetDocuments, DocuSign, iManage, Wealthbox, Tamarac and dozens more, including cross-app pairs.
- Exception Flagging: Executes the job as demonstrated and raises anything unusual, such as a half-signed envelope or an existing document version, instead of overwriting silently.
- Governed Runs and Audit Trail: Every run is logged with run history from 30 days up to 2 years, MFA, security logs, SAML SSO and action-level audit logging on higher tiers.
- Scout and Advanced Integrations: Business and Enterprise tiers add Scout plus advanced and centrally governed integrations, multi-instance support and priority loop execution.
- Credit-Based Metering: Work is metered in credits (standard AI data extraction costs one credit per page) with active loop limits that scale by plan.

Ojin
Journee Technologies GmbH
Build real-time AI agents with a lifelike face and voice from a single input image, with sub-200ms response latency.
Key features
- One Image to Agent: Create a lifelike, expressive AI agent from a single input photo, with no capture session, rig or 3D asset pipeline.
- Oris Presence Face Model: The flagship, maximally expressive face model for experiences where emotional presence matters more than raw throughput.
- Oris Portrait Face Model: A fast, scalable face model holding sub-200ms latency that can be plugged into any existing pipeline over WebSocket.
- Bundled End-to-End Stack: STT, LLM, voice and face ship together as one browser-native Human Agent, so you do not have to stitch four vendors into a pipeline.
- Human-Feeling Realism: Natural lip-sync, micro-expressions and real-time emotional response, rather than a static portrait with audio attached.
- Framework-Agnostic Model API: A simple HTTP/WebSocket endpoint that works with Pipecat, LiveKit Agents or a custom harness, so everything can be automated and deployed at scale.
- Hybrid-Cloud Cost Routing: A globally distributed inference cloud selects the optimal GPU in real time for cost and latency, with minutes starting around $0.05.
- Compliance and Data Privacy Controls: SOC 2 Type II, GDPR with a DPA available, EU AI Act alignment and Saudi PDPL compliance, with a German legal home.
